# Ambiguous results are queued for the Driftmoor fallback service rather
# than guessed locally — guessing caused silent mojibake in the Halverton
# incident, so resist the urge to shortcut this. On-call: if the queue
# backs up, check Driftmoor health before restarting this client.
# Timeouts are deliberately generous; do not lower them.
# The client authenticates to the internal Driftmoor API with the key below.

API key for bageg-kajef: vxb2-ss

## Pagination gotchas — Lanternfish public API

Quick one before you touch the list endpoints: we use cursor pagination everywhere, not offsets, so never add an `offset` param — clients will cache broken cursors and page past the end forever. Cursors expire, and the max page size is capped server-side regardless of what callers request. If a partner complains about truncated results, check the caps first. The relevant settings are below.

settings of fahag-haduf:
[ulaox]
port = 8443
region = south-2
host = ulaox.lumiccorp.internal
timeout_ms = 500
retries = 8

Ticket #2907 — Signature check fails on report builder export

Support: customers exporting from the Tallyvane report builder see a signature verification error after the sorting-stability patch. The patch changed row ordering in grouped exports, which altered the serialized payload, so exports signed before the patch now fail verification against cached manifests. Advise customers to regenerate reports; old exports cannot be re-verified. Fresh exports are signed with the key below.

signing key of fadug-haweg = bky19_x2JJNa4RuE34mQa9TgK